What is a junior developer operations engineer?

Junior Developer Operations Engineers, often called Junior DevOps Engineers, are entry-level professionals who assist in bridging the gap between software development and IT operations. They help automate processes, manage deployment pipelines, and monitor systems to ensure reliability and efficiency. Their responsibilities typically include writing scripts, managing cloud infrastructure, troubleshooting issues, and collaborating with development and operations teams to improve workflows. As juniors, they work under the guidance of senior DevOps engineers and are often learning new tools and practices on the job.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a junior developer operations engineer?

To thrive as a Junior Developer Operations Engineer, you need a foundational understanding of software development, system administration, and networking, often supported by a degree in computer science or related field. Familiarity with tools like Docker, Kubernetes, CI/CD pipelines, and cloud platforms such as AWS or Azure, as well as basic scripting knowledge, is typically required. Strong problem-solving skills, attention to detail, and effective communication help you collaborate with software and IT teams. These skills are crucial for ensuring seamless software deployment, system reliability, and efficient team workflows.

What are some common challenges faced by junior developer operations engineers when transitioning from development or IT roles?

Junior DevOps Engineers often encounter challenges such as mastering automation tools (like Jenkins, Docker, or Ansible), adapting to rapid deployment cycles, and learning to troubleshoot complex system integrations. Additionally, the shift to a collaborative workflow—working closely with both developers and IT operations—can require developing strong communication skills and a proactive approach to problem-solving. However, these challenges provide valuable learning experiences and opportunities for growth within dynamic, cross-functional teams.

About the Role
We are seeking a highly skilled Senior DevOps Engineer to provide senior-level systems administration and Azure platform support. This hands-on role is approximately 75% traditional Windows Systems Administration and operational support and 25% troubleshooting and support for a custom Azure-native messaging platform. The ideal contractor is a strong senior systems administrator with deep Microsoft enterprise skills, Azure troubleshooting, scripting and automation experience, strong customer service, and the ability to own complex incidents through resolution. This is not intended to be a pure DevOps platform-engineering role.
Key Responsibilities
  • Administer and support Windows Server environments, including configuration, patching, performance monitoring, troubleshooting, security hardening, and operational improvement.
  • Manage Microsoft Entra ID and Active Directory, including hybrid identity, Exchange Hybrid, Microsoft Teams and eDiscovery, users, groups, access controls, and permissions.
  • Administer DNS/Infoblox, SSL/TLS certificates, privileged access functions, enterprise FTP services, file shares, and NTFS permissions.
  • Respond to service requests and incidents, serve as an escalation point for complex infrastructure issues, and support after-hours maintenance, on-call activities, and emergency operations when required.
  • Support and troubleshoot a custom Azure-native messaging solution through log/telemetry analysis, root-cause analysis, configuration review, deployment troubleshooting, and reliability improvements.
  • Troubleshoot Azure Service Bus, API Management, Azure Functions or similar compute services, Cosmos DB or Azure SQL, Key Vault, Managed Identity/RBAC, and Azure networking for PaaS services.
  • Use PowerShell, Python, Terraform/Terragrunt, Git/GitHub, C#, Azure Monitor, Log Analytics, Application Insights, KQL, and approved AI-assisted engineering tools for automation, infrastructure-as-code, validation, observability, troubleshooting, refactoring, and documentation.

Required Qualifications
  • 7+ years of experience in systems administration, infrastructure engineering, or enterprise IT operations with demonstrated senior-level technical ownership and problem-solving skills.
  • Strong hands-on Windows Server administration experience in an enterprise environment, including performance, security, patching, troubleshooting, and core infrastructure services.
  • Strong experience with Microsoft Entra ID, Active Directory, hybrid identity, Exchange Hybrid, Microsoft Teams/eDiscovery, DNS, certificate management, access controls, and file permissions.
  • Strong PowerShell scripting and operational automation experience; experience using Python for administration, API checks, validation, reporting, log analysis, or repeatable troubleshooting workflows.
  • Experience supporting Microsoft Azure environments and troubleshooting Azure-hosted applications/services, including platform configuration, deployments, messaging, identity, and monitoring.
  • Working experience with Terraform or Terragrunt and Git/GitHub; strong customer-facing support and cross-team collaboration skills; must be available on-site during emergencies.
